Marker‐free transgenic tobacco ( Nicotiana tabacum ) lines containing a chitinase ChiC gene isolated from Streptomyces griseus strain HUT 6037 were produced by Agrobacterium ‐mediated transformation. One marker‐free line, TC‐1, was retransformed with the wasabi defensin WD gene, Wasabia japonica . Of shoots, 37% co‐expressed ChiC/WD genes, as confirmed western and northern analyses.
